Cut Off the Cold Water Supply
Cut off the tanks faucet water supply from the resource. This goes from your main water line into the storage tank. When your container remains in good condition, the cold water quits filling up when the tank is full. Since it is leaking, the water will continue to flow. Close the valve found at the top of the heater. Rotate this clockwise to shut it off. If you can not find it or reach it, you must turn off that major water supply line outside your property.

Tidy up Home
After calling the plumber, record damage by keeping in mind as well as images so you can assert your homeowner's insurance coverage. From there, start the instant clean-up. Secure any type of vital belongings to prevent more saturating. Eliminate any kind of standing water to prevent mold and mildew and also mildew growth. Use that to drain the water if you have a completely submersible water pump. Or else, the conventional bucket technique will likewise function. Attempt to wipe out every little thing, consisting of walls and walls. If you have an electrical follower as well as dehumidifier, keep them running to keep air flowing. This will assist discourage mold and mildew growth.

DO I NEED WATER HEATER REPAIR IF MY WATER HEATER JUST ISN’T PRODUCING ENOUGH HOT WATER?
BROKEN PILOT LIGHT
Without a lit pilot light, the water heater cannot heat the water within its tank. If you don’t have heated water at your home, this is among the probable causes. Hence, you will have to relight the pilot light. Unfortunately, it might be damaged or defective. In such a case, you might have to call a water heater repair professional to inspect the unit further. The same applies if the pilot light doesn’t light. The professional will inspect the unit for a faulty thermocouple sensor or a gas inlet valve that isn’t opened.
GAS LEAK
By itself, natural gas is colorless and odorless. The main reason you might notice a rotten egg smell or sulfuric odor is the mercaptan that the gas utility company adds. Hence, the mercaptan makes it easy to smell or perceive gas leaks. Whenever you notice the rotten egg smell near the water heater, shut off the unit and immediately call a water heater repair professional for a further inspection. The professional will use their experience to fix the gas leak from the water heater.
LACK OF NATURAL GAS SUPPLY
Whenever you notice that your Brookhaven, GA home doesn’t have heated water, the issue might be because there isn’t enough gas or any. The gas supply settings might accidentally change, resulting in less gas flow into the water heater. A malfunction of the supply line might also cause a lack of gas flow because of normal wear and tear. The water heater repair technician will turn off the gas supply, inspect the water heater, diagnose why the gas supply isn’t flowing at the required pressure, and fix it.
TRIPPED CIRCUIT BREAKER
The other reason you might not have enough heated water at your home might have nothing to do with the water heater. A lack of hot water can also be caused by a tripped or a misaligned circuit breaker. This is a common occurrence in electrically powered water heaters and tankless water heaters. However, working with electricity can be dangerous.
When you call a water heater repair technician, they will inspect the wiring and the water heater to diagnose the cause of the problem. If the issue is a tripped or a misaligned circuit breaker, they will reset it and switch the power back on. However, if it keeps tripping, the professional might advise you to hire an electrician to address the issue.
